Joseph Bardin Bio
Joe is an essayist and playwright based in Scottsdale, Arizona. He is the author of the essay collection Outlier Heart (IFERS Press). His nonfiction has appeared in numerous literary journals including Interim, Bull Journal, Louisville Review, Superstition Review, Vol. 1 Brooklyn, Eclectica, Rock & Sling, Pithead Chapel, among others, and been anthologized in the Transhumanist Handbook (Springer).
His plays have been read or produced by Time Square Players in NYC, Theatre Artists Studios, iTheatre Collaborative, Winding Road Theatre, Space 55, Herberger Lunchtime Theater in Phoenix, the La Jolla Theatre Ensemble and KMC Onstage, Kaiserslautern, Germany.
His play, Infinity Mirror, was a finalist for the 2019 Gary Marshall Theatre New Works Festival.
His screenplay, Seeing Maya, was a semi-finalist in the 2016 Rhode Island Film Festival.
His play, Love Disorder, a comedy about relationships, performed at the Herberger Theater, Kax Stage in Phoenix in November 2014, the Arizona Republic described as “snappy, clever and irreverent” comparing the humor to that of the hit sitcom “How I Met Your Mother”. But really, it’s funnier.
Joe is a member of the Dramatists Guild.
For the past 20 years, Joe has operated a ghostwriting and copywriting firm called Relativity Writing (www.relativitywriting.com). He has worked with major brands including Motorola, Proctor & Gamble, DreamWorks Studios and Intel. Joe’s work has won industry recognition including an American Business Award, and publication in AR100 Black Book and the Print Regional Design Annual. Joe has co-written and ghostwritten several books on subjects ranging from art, health and lifestyle change to prosperity and career transition.
Joe’s feature stories have appeared in numerous publications including The Arizona Republic, The Phoenix New Times, Phoenix Magazine, Feng Shui (London), Learning & Leading, Baylor Balance, Arizona Foothills Magazine, BusinessEdge Magazine, BizAZ Magazine, The Ritz-Carlton Magazine, Your Health (Southern California Health Care System), South Coast Style, Trump Style Magazine.
Joe is Director of Communications for the Coalition for Radical Life Extension (www.rlecoalition.com) and People Unlimited (www.peopleunlimitedinc.com), an organization dedicated to radical life extension and physical immortality with its headquarters in Scottsdale, AZ. He has spoken on the subject of physical immortality throughout the US and internationally.
